在PHP中,可以使用bcmath
扩展来开启高精度数学运算,以下是如何开启bcmath
的详细步骤:
1、确保你的PHP版本支持bcmath
扩展,可以通过运行以下代码来检查:
<?php if (extension_loaded('bcmath')) { echo "bcmath extension is available."; } else { echo "bcmath extension is not available."; } ?>
2、如果bcmath
扩展可用,你可以在你的PHP脚本中使用它,进行加法运算:
<?php $a = '1.23456789'; $b = '9.87654321'; $result = bcadd($a, $b, 10); // 保留10位小数 echo "The result of the addition is: " . $result; ?>
在这个例子中,我们使用了bcadd()
函数来进行高精度加法运算,并指定了保留10位小数。
接下来,我们将提供一个相关问题与解答的栏目:
问题1:如何在PHP中使用bcmath
扩展进行减法运算?
解答:使用bcsub()
函数进行高精度减法运算。
<?php $a = '1.23456789'; $b = '0.00000001'; $result = bcsub($a, $b, 10); // 保留10位小数 echo "The result of the subtraction is: " . $result; ?>
问题2:如何使用bcmath
扩展进行乘法运算?
解答:使用bcmul()
函数进行高精度乘法运算。
<?php $a = '2.5'; $b = '3.5'; $result = bcmul($a, $b, 2); // 保留2位小数 echo "The result of the multiplication is: " . $result; ?>
希望这些信息对你有所帮助!
最新评论
本站CDN与莫名CDN同款、亚太CDN、速度还不错,值得推荐。
感谢推荐我们公司产品、有什么活动会第一时间公布!
我在用这类站群服务器、还可以. 用很多年了。